Requirements
  • Experience in Perl, Python, or C++ programming languages.
  • Minimum requirements of BS degree + 10 years of industry experience.
  • Experience working in Linux/Unix environments.
Responsibilities
  • Architecting, developing and supporting multiple post-silicon infrastructure systems used to manage EMA, Memory Failure Analysis, Silicon Validation, Test Patterns and eFuses.
  • Evangelizing and promoting these systems across all Apple Silicon design teams.
  • Creating documentation and providing training to our internal customers.
  • Continued engagement with our internal customers so that we strive to improve the workflows and systems that suits their needs.
Desired Qualifications
  • Experience driving large-scale system infrastructure from specification, software development to deployment.
  • Experience in Post-Silicon infrastructure such as management of Test Programs, eFuses, EMAs, and Memory Failure Analysis.
  • Evangelist of software engineering practices (agile, code review, automated builds, regression testing, revision control systems).
  • Experience with customer support.

Apple Inc. designs and sells a variety of technology products and services, including iPhones, iPads, Mac computers, Apple Watches, and Apple TVs. The company also offers services like the App Store, Apple Music, iCloud, and Apple Pay. Apple's products work together seamlessly, providing users with a cohesive experience across devices. This integration is a key aspect that sets Apple apart from its competitors, as it allows for easy interaction between hardware and software. The company aims to enhance customer loyalty and sustainability through initiatives like the Apple Card, which offers cash back on purchases, and a trade-in program for old devices. Apple's goal is to continue leading the technology market by delivering high-quality products and services while driving innovation in areas like spatial computing.
